摘 要:随着抗菌药物的广泛使用,微生物耐药性的不断发展对全球健康构成重大威胁。因此,寻找新型抗菌药物或其他抗菌资源成为全球科学研究的重点。抗菌肽(antimicrobial peptides,AMPs)作为克服抗菌药物耐药性的优秀候选者,获得广泛关注。AMPs是一类由生物体自然产生的小分子蛋白,在宿主针对多种微生物(包括细菌、真菌和病毒等)的先天免疫中发挥至关重要的作用。AMPs广泛存在于微生物、植物、昆虫和哺乳动物等各种生物体内。AMPs通过靶向细胞膜、细胞壁、细胞内的DNA和蛋白质等关键分子发挥生物活性。广泛的来源和复杂多样的作用机制为AMPs的广泛应用提供坚实的基础。该文综述AMPs基于动物来源的分类、作用机制及其在医药领域的应用现状,旨在为相关领域的进一步研究提供参考。With the widespread use of antibiotics,the ongoing development of microbial resistance poses a significant threat to global health.Therefore,the search for new antibiotics or other antimicrobial resources has become the focus of global scientific research.Antimicrobial peptides(AMPs)have attracted much attention as excellent candidates for overcoming antibiotic resistance.AMPs are small molecular proteins that are naturally produced by all living organisms and play a crucial role in the host's innate immunity against a variety of microorganisms,including bacteria,fungi,and viruses.AMPs are widely found in various organisms such as microorganisms,plants,insects,and mammals.AMPs exert biological activity by targeting key molecules such as cell membranes,cell walls,DNA and proteins within cells.The wide range of sources and complex and diverse mechanisms provide a solid foundation for the wide application of AMPs.This article reviewed the classification of AMPs based on animal origin,the mechanisms and applications in pharmaceutical field,in order to provide professional reference for further research in related fields.
